Aalten was a thriving city of twelve thousand inhabitants, one and one-half miles from the German Border. In this city, at a country place called "Snoeyenbosch", near the German Border, lived the Snoeyenbosch (Snoeijenbosch) family consisting of the father Harmen J. (Herman) Snoeyenbosch, born February 22, 1775, his wife Elezebetta (Elizabeth) Winkelhorst-Snoeyenbosch, born April 9, 1790, their six daughters & one son:
* Aleida (Lydia) later Mrs. Benjamin Graven,
* Graado (Grace) later Mrs. John William Stronks,
* Hendricka (Henrietta) later Mrs. Harmen Jan Vrieze,
* Johanna (Hannah) later Mrs. Garret John Heebink,
* Janna (Jane) later Mrs. John Duenk, later Mrs. Harmen Draayers,
* Gazena (Cena) later Mrs. Aaron Lubbers, later after her husband's death in Holland, she married a Mr. Jagerink, in Oostburg, Wis., and
* Christiana Johannes (Christian John) Chris, born October 10, 1828.146
